The Peel Halton Soccer Association is the largest not‐for‐profit corporation comprised of a community of clubs,
academies, leagues, players, administrators, coaches and volunteers. Our mission is to provide opportunities for
any person in Peel Halton to participate in organized soccer and Futsal in any role of their choosing and to assist all
participants in reaching their potential within a well‐managed, cooperative and progressive soccer environment.

Eligibility
To be eligible, you must:

Be between 15 and 30 years of age at the start of employment
Placement is full time only (35 hours per week) for 12 weeks
Be a Canadian citizen, permanent resident, or a person on whom refugee protections has been conferred
under the Immigration and Refugee Protection Act

Legally entitled to work according to relevant provincial legislation and regulations

(International students on a work/study permit are not eligible for the Canada Summer Jobs
Program)
